Subject: [PATCH] sim: use AC_REQUIRE with AC_PROG_CC

The autoconf guys point out that our usage of AC_PROG_CC in the
SIM_AC_COMMON does not jive with their intended use.
	http://www.gnu.org/software/autoconf/manual/autoconf.html#Expanded-Before-Required

So utilize AC_REQUIRE to make the warnings go away and generate
the correct code with different autoconf versions.

Signed-off-by: Mike Frysinger <vapier@gentoo.org>

2011-07-11  Mike Frysinger  <vapier@gentoo.org>

	* aclocal.m4 (SIM_AC_COMMON): Call AC_REQUIRE on AC_PROG_CC.
	Delete direct call to AC_PROG_CC.
